What to Ask a Physio About Carpal Tunnel Syndrome

Key checks

  • 70% avoid surgery with physiotherapy
  • Nerve gliding exercises reduce compression
  • Night splinting prevents symptoms
  • RM480-900 total vs RM3,000-8,000 surgery

Typical first sessions

  1. Assessment - nerve conduction and grip strength testing
  2. Night splinting - reduce compression during sleep
  3. Nerve gliding exercises - create space around median nerve
  4. Manual therapy - release forearm muscle tightness

Progress markers

  • 70% avoid surgery with conservative treatment
  • Numbness reduces within 2 weeks of starting nerve glides
  • Full grip strength restored in 6-8 weeks

How much does carpal tunnel syndrome cost in Taiping?

Carpal Tunnel Syndrome sessions in Taiping cost RM80-150 each. A typical course of 6-8 sessions totals RM480-1,200.

Do I need a referral for carpal tunnel syndrome in Taiping?

No referral is needed to see a physiotherapist in Taiping. You can book directly via walk-in or WhatsApp.
